Among one of the most prevalent rain gutter troubles property owners encounter is clogging. Leaves, branches, and particles can conveniently gather, blocking the circulation of water. This can trigger water to overflow, leading to damp walls, mold and mildew growth, and even structural damages. Normal cleaning of your rain gutters is important to avoid such problems. While some may opt for a ladder and manual work, many modern-day devices, such as seamless gutter cleaning vacuum cleaners and accessories, can simplify the procedure and make it more secure.
One more common problem is damages triggered by corrosion or corrosion, particularly in metal rain gutters. You’ll want to check your rain gutters occasionally for signs of wear. Additionally, joints and seams may come to be loose or begin to leak in time. If you spot any kind of rust spots, take into consideration using a rust-inhibiting guide and paint, or perhaps replacing that section entirely if the damages is comprehensive. For plastic seamless gutters, try to find fractures or spaces and utilize caulk to seal smaller leakages. It’s important to select a repair work method that matches the gutter product for effective outcomes.
Often, gutters can become misaligned due to the weight of particles or the effects of climate. If your seamless gutters are sagging or pulling away from your house, it might be time to rehang them. This normally involves changing the hangers or supports, which can be performed with standard tools. For major architectural issues, such as foundational shifts, it’s essential to reassess the installation of your rain gutter system. In these instances, working with an expert can save you time and prevent further damage.
